BUSINESS NOTICES.

Cook and Lister beg to notify farmers that they have a good assortment of horse covers from 15s, and cow cover# from Bs. Good discount for large quantity. Samples sent on application. Address Currie Street. Some exceptionally choice dairying lands are to be offered for sale at flawera by the New Zealand Loan and Mercantile Agency Company on May 25, under instructions from the executors of the late Charles Goodson, Esq., and Joseph Pease, Esq. The land is very rich and fertile and is situated at an easy, distance from Hawera factory, school, and railway. The auctioneers will be pleased to supply any further information to those interested. All the newest styles of men's raincoats, including the famous "Pegamoid" non-crackable rubber coat, are to b» found at the Melbourne. Hydrotites, I 37s 6d and 49s (id. Warm tweed topI coats, very stylish, 49s 6d. Dark grey j raincoats, always dressy and extremely serviceable, 29s 6d, 32s 6d and 39s 6<L Oilskins in splendid variety. You can get stylishly dressed from head to feet at a most reasonable cost. A dainty Paris model hat, a beautifully fitting Kaiapoi costume, a lovely warm winter coat, the newest corset, comfortable wood unshrinkable underclothing, the "Tason" unshrinkable hose, the very best in the market. For a good selection of these goods look in at Amburys. Petone costume# are now showing at White and Sons. Although unusually late in arriving, we are now able to make a display of styles which are exclusively confined to us. Prices are considerably easier than we have been able j to quote the genuine Petone goods ia any previous season, while in every par* ) ticular the quality ia maintained. J Opposite the Carnegie Library, King j street, New Plymouth, you will find j Morey and Moore's Cash Drapery Store. ; It is noted for ever so many lines of igood s*lid values. Will you come round next time you are in town and have a look fit that wonderful one and sixpenny i table damask. We send it all over New Zealand. Well shovr you . our letter orders. 1 An up-to-date and reliable Wolseley ! car for hire any hour of the day or night. Prompt service and careful drivi jng.—A. N. Morey, Central 'Motor Garage, Egmont street. Garage 'phone, 355; I private 'phone 14 (Gover street).
